Assessing the Effectiveness of Regulated Small Borrowing in India

Assessing the Effectiveness of Regulated Small Borrowing in India

The crucial role of microfinance in bridging the credit gap for low-income households, who are often excluded from the formal banking system, is widely acknowledged. By providing small, collateral-free loans, microfinance empowers individuals, particularly women, to initiate or grow income-generating activities, thereby strengthening household finances, creating local employment, and enhancing overall community resilience.
